We'd like to start moving documentation from pivot-toolkit.org to the Incubator 
soon. It is currently written in hand-coded HTML, but we'd prefer to migrate to 
a content management system.

My understanding is that Confluence is the preferred option for hosting project 
documentation at the Incubator. The only possible issue I can see with using 
Confluence is our use of applets embedded directly in the page to demonstrate 
features. Confluence doesn't appear to support applets natively, but it looks 
like it could be done via an HTML macro. 

The docs say that HTML macros must be explicitly turned on by the system 
administrator:

http://confluence.atlassian.com/display/DOC/HTML+Macro

Does anyone know if this feature is enabled? If not, we'll need to think about 
other options (maybe linking from Confluence to applet demo pages stored 
elsewhere).
